How much do data management associate j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 1, 2026, the average hourly pay for data management associate in Virginia is $32.79,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$24.33 and $38.85 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a Data Management Associate job?

A Data Management Associate is responsible for organizing, maintaining, and ensuring the accuracy of data within an organization. They help manage databases, clean and validate data, and generate reports to support business decisions. This role often involves working with data management software, ensuring data integrity, and collaborating with different teams to optimize data processes. Strong attention to detail and analytical skills are essential for success in this position.

What are some typical responsibilities of a Data Management Associate on a day-to-day basis?

As a Data Management Associate, your daily tasks often include entering, verifying, and updating data in multiple systems, generating routine and ad-hoc reports, and ensuring the accuracy and consistency of large data sets. You may also assist in identifying data issues, tracking data corrections, and supporting team members with data-related queries. Collaboration with departments such as IT, operations, and analytics is common, as accurate data is essential for organization-wide decision-making. This role offers a dynamic environment where attention to detail and proactive problem-solving are highly valued.

The Federal Financial Management Associate Manager serves as a member of a Functional Team, supporting the DoN Office of Financial Management's property accountability and accounting efforts. The team member will be required to gain a working knowledge of property business processes, internal controls, and systems in support of client efforts to achieve 100% accountability and audit readiness for asset management segments. Depending on the business processes under investigation, the  Financial Management Associate Manager is expected to apply subject matter expertise to evaluate cross-functional processes and the transactions that impact Financial Management and Comptroller (FM&C) and Acquisition, Technology and Logistics (AT&L) communities. These activities will include integrating asset management and financial management functions.
